Oklahoma’s Do Not Call law, enforced by the Oklahoma Attorney General, allows consumers to register their phone numbers on a state-managed do-not-call list. This list blocks most automated telemarketing calls, providing significant relief from robocalls. However, it’s important to note that not all robocalls are prohibited. Political organizations and charitable groups, for instance, are generally exempt from the Do Not Call law in Oklahoma, as are certain types of alerts from government agencies. Despite these exemptions, the law remains a powerful tool for individuals tired of unwanted calls.

Among the leading contenders in this space are apps like TrueCall, Hiya, and NoCall. TrueCall, for instance, uses a combination of community-driven reporting and AI to recognize and filter out spam calls. Its robust features include real-time call screening, block lists, and detailed call history. Hiya, on the other hand, focuses on advanced caller ID technology, analyzing over 2 billion calls annually to build an extensive database of known robocallers. This app not only blocks unwanted calls but also provides insights into emerging scams and fraudulent activities. The Do Not Call law in Oklahoma provides residents with two primary options to enroll: online or via mail. Online registration is quick and efficient, allowing individuals to input their information on dedicated state websites. This method not only saves time but also ensures immediate inclusion in the registry. Alternatively, residents can download and complete a paper form, which can be mailed to the Oklahoma Attorney General’s office. This traditional approach might appeal to those who prefer a more tactile process or wish to ensure their privacy. Once registered, Oklahomans can expect significant reductions in telemarketing calls within days, demonstrating the immediate benefits of this simple yet effective measure.
